Physician, health policy expert

Yasmeen Abu Fraiha is a medical doctor currently completing a clinical fellowship in critical care at BIDMC in Boston, combined with a research fellowship at the Middle East Initiative at Harvard Kennedy School.

She is also a board member of the New Israel Fund, a progressive organization whose aim is to advance liberal democracy, including freedom of speech and minority rights, and to fight the inequality, injustice and extremism that diminish Israel.

I our conversation she shares her experience working in the ER of the largest Israeli hospital near the Gaza border on October 7, and how that shaped her conviction that the real divide is between those who believe in a peaceful solution and those who believe in violence. She also shares where she goes to find hope that a solution will be found.
